Throughout the morning hours, various low-ranking members of the expedition had been tasked with setting up the site where the ceremony was to take place; mainly to make sure there was enough seating, and to set up a space filled with flowers, candles and burning incense. Unlike ordinary funerals, there were no actual bodies to prepare and subsequently bury, thus the whole thing might feel more like a mass memorial service than anything else.

Seating was arranged so that those with any family ties to those lost were closest to the front, followed by the captains and first officers of the ships that lost crew, after which priority was given to other officers and those who had asked for special dispensation due to personal ties such as friendship.

Though there was an air of solemn reverence reverberating through the area, conversation prior to the ceremony itself was not frowned upon.

The ceremony itself was carried out in a manner perfectly in keeping with proper Rokugani theology. The various rites of purification that were rendered somewhat irrelevant by the lack of bodies were nonetheless still engaged in to the degree that made sense given the circumstances. As part of the process, each of the deceased was granted a new name; a kaimyō; written down with great care for all to see. The names grew longer the more accomplished the deceased was, and served the purpose of preventing the return of their spirit should anyone call their name. Given the circumstances, some present might've allowed a sigh of relief to escape their lungs when the process was finally complete. And then again when the final rites of purification and sendoff were finished.

Of course, it was yet to be over; the priestess stepped forward to offer those gathered some final words.

"To a samurai, death in the service of his family or clan, is no great tragedy. It is an honor. More so when it comes in the service of the Empire as a whole. Sacrifice is what defines us as a people. It is what sets us apart from those who are foreign to us. The willingness to sacrifice ourselves for each other and our way of life, and the knowledge that we will be reborn; greater because of it. In this, the men and women we are here to honor have shown themselves to be everything we could have asked of them, and the heavens will acknowledge it as surely as we will. And let us not forget the purpose they have given themselves to. To bring the light of Rokugan beyond the horizon, united as a people. They stood upon the deck of their ships, carrying different names, lords, and ambitions. But when work had to be done, they stood as one. Let us not forget that, and let us honor their sacrifice accordingly."

The words were pretty, though Hikari was not the finest of public speakers perhaps. Still, it might've hit the mark. And if not, well then at least the part where everyone had to sit still and listen was over. With the main ceremony over, individuals were encouraged to pay their respects in private, or with the assistance of Hikari's religious services if need be. There was a small altar set up, with the list of names and incense, that took the place of the deceased themselves.

It was also permitted for people to speak amongst themselves, provided of course they did so at a respectable volume.

Panic, why did people always panic? Certainly there was a large sea snake thing wrecking destruction everywhere, and boats, people, and water flying everywhere. That didn't mean panic helped matters though. The young Lion was calm; as calm as he could manage at least, as he jogged towards the carnage, bow still strung and looped across his chest. He tried to let his mind work as he viewed the field, treating in something like a battle field.

What were the tools he had in hand? Where were the people of Importance? Jama? His entourage? There was the whip crack of command in his voice as he started to order those men and women standing gaping, to action. A few were sent to fetch the landing craft from the Yamato, others to look for rope, paddles anything that could help them at the moment. Getting a boat in the water, would save far more then swimming.

Yasuhiro didn't stop moving though, his commands were married to action on his own part as he attempted to restore order, and get as many as possible from the water, foremost the prince and any of his followers. He never entered the water himself though, nor did he stop observing the surroundings,the creatures could always return after all.
